Provide technical, financial, analytical and project management expertise to support the achievement of business goals and strategic objectives as part of PSE&G's Renewables & Energy Solutions group.  This position may support the Hospital, Multifamily or Direct Install programs.

Job Responsibilities

• Manage the processes for implementing energy efficiency projects in accordance with requirements for BPU approved energy efficiency programs. • Interface with PSEG associates, vendors, customers and outside consultants to assure the Program rules and requirements are maintained, the projects are cost effective and the information needed for management and regulatory reporting is accurate and timely. • Coordinate and direct the activities of vendors and contractors. Review vendor deliverables. Monitor vendor performance, and review/process vendor invoices. • Perform and oversee program and project QA/QC as required. • Must be knowledgeable in Residential and Commercial & Industrial (One or both may apply depending on job requirements) energy savings measures and techniques. • Manage customer relationships to provide program services with a high level of customer satisfaction. • Compile and analyze data from various projects / sources to monitor the status of customer projects and report to management. Projects may include the installation of various energy conservation measures (ECMs) such as HVAC, lighting, motors, energy management systems, etc., as appropriate for the program. • Analyze performance results for management reports; Provide monthly project status forecasts; Prepare monthly expense and capital forecasts. • Must be proficient with working independently while maintaining and applying working knowledge of PSEG Standards of Business Controls and meet management's expectations for effective internal business controls. Assist with special projects as necessary. • During storm restoration efforts, may be required to perform functions outside of routine duties and on a schedule that may be different from normal operations.
